Обсуждение: RES: benchmark

Поиск
Список
Период
Сортировка

RES: benchmark

От
Elielson Fontanezi
Дата:
 Thanks a lot! But I do not think this is so meaningful to show
at my company:
 
    The bosses need sheets.
 
"osdb"
"Invoked: bin/osdb-pg --logfile leo.log"
                 create_tables() 0.34 seconds return value = 0
                          load() 11.52 seconds return value = 0
     create_idx_uniques_key_bt() 2.74 seconds return value = 0
     create_idx_updates_key_bt() 3.20 seconds return value = 0
     create_idx_hundred_key_bt() 2.91 seconds return value = 0
      create_idx_tenpct_key_bt() 2.88 seconds return value = 0
 create_idx_tenpct_key_code_bt() 0.73 seconds return value = 0
        create_idx_tiny_key_bt() 0.14 seconds return value = 0
      create_idx_tenpct_int_bt() 0.47 seconds return value = 0
   create_idx_tenpct_signed_bt() 0.48 seconds return value = 0
     create_idx_uniques_code_h() 0.82 seconds return value = 0
   create_idx_tenpct_double_bt() 0.58 seconds return value = 0
   create_idx_updates_decim_bt() 1.23 seconds return value = 0
    create_idx_tenpct_float_bt() 0.57 seconds return value = 0
     create_idx_updates_int_bt() 0.35 seconds return value = 0
    create_idx_tenpct_decim_bt() 0.84 seconds return value = 0
     create_idx_hundred_code_h() 1.36 seconds return value = 0
      create_idx_tenpct_name_h() 0.81 seconds return value = 0
     create_idx_updates_code_h() 1.04 seconds return value = 0
      create_idx_tenpct_code_h() 0.65 seconds return value = 0
  create_idx_updates_double_bt() 0.51 seconds return value = 0
    create_idx_hundred_foreign() 8.07 seconds return value = 0
              populateDataBase() 42.25 seconds return value = 0
 
"Logical database size 4MB"
 
                      sel_1_cl() 0.04 seconds return value = 1
                     join_3_cl() 0.09 seconds return value = 0
                   sel_100_ncl() 0.16 seconds return value = 100
                    table_scan() 0.25 seconds return value = 0
                      agg_func() 1.80 seconds return value = 100
                      agg_scal() 0.11 seconds return value = 0
                    sel_100_cl() 0.22 seconds return value = 100
                    join_3_ncl() 1.74 seconds return value = 1
                 sel_10pct_ncl() 1.12 seconds return value = 1000
             agg_simple_report() 3.96 seconds return value = 990099010
            agg_info_retrieval() 0.10 seconds return value = 0
               agg_create_view() 0.14 seconds return value = 0
           agg_subtotal_report() 0.70 seconds return value = 100
              agg_total_report() 0.49 seconds return value = 52789278
                     join_2_cl() 0.02 seconds return value = 0
                        join_2() 0.56 seconds return value = 100
       sel_variable_select_low() 0.13 seconds return value = 0
      sel_variable_select_high() 2.46 seconds return value = 2500
                     join_4_cl() 0.03 seconds return value = 0
                      proj_100() 5.81 seconds return value = 6402
                    join_4_ncl() 2.65 seconds return value = 1
                    proj_10pct() 7.62 seconds return value = 10000
                     sel_1_ncl() 0.07 seconds return value = 1
                    join_2_ncl() 0.10 seconds return value = 1
                integrity_test() 0.28 seconds return value = 0
             drop_updates_keys() 0.11 seconds return value = 0
                     bulk_save() 0.32 seconds return value = 0
                   bulk_modify() 67.37 seconds return value = 0
          upd_append_duplicate() 0.02 seconds return value = 0
          upd_remove_duplicate() 0.00 seconds return value = 0
                 upd_app_t_mid() 0.01 seconds return value = 1
                 upd_mod_t_mid() 0.08 seconds return value = 0
                 upd_del_t_mid() 0.07 seconds return value = 0
                 upd_app_t_end() 0.01 seconds return value = 1
                 upd_mod_t_end() 0.08 seconds return value = 0
                 upd_del_t_end() 0.07 seconds return value = 0
     create_idx_updates_code_h() 0.92 seconds return value = 0
                 upd_app_t_mid() 0.01 seconds return value = 1
                 upd_mod_t_cod() 0.02 seconds return value = 0
                 upd_del_t_mid() 0.07 seconds return value = 0
     create_idx_updates_int_bt() 0.36 seconds return value = 0
                 upd_app_t_mid() 0.02 seconds return value = 1
                 upd_mod_t_int() 0.03 seconds return value = 0
                 upd_del_t_mid() 0.07 seconds return value = 0
                   bulk_append() 0.81 seconds return value = 0
                   bulk_delete() 66.97 seconds return value = 0
 
"Single User Test" 168.12 seconds (0:02:48.12)
 
"Executing multi-user tests with 1 user task"
Mixed IR (tup/sec) 79.53 returned in 5.00 minutes
                     sel_1_ncl() 0.07 seconds return value = 1
             agg_simple_report() 3.81 seconds return value = 990099010
                mu_sel_100_seq() 0.30 seconds return value = 0
               mu_sel_100_rand() 0.11 seconds return value = 0
          mu_mod_100_seq_abort() 0.53 seconds return value = 0
               mu_mod_100_rand() 0.16 seconds return value = 0
              mu_unmod_100_seq() 0.12 seconds return value = 0
             mu_unmod_100_rand() 0.14 seconds return value = 0
crossSectionTests(Mixed IR) 5.27
           mu_checkmod_100_seq() 0.93 seconds return value = 100
          mu_checkmod_100_rand() 0.74 seconds return value = 100
Mixed OLTP (tup/sec) 127.39 returned in 5.00 minutes
                     sel_1_ncl() 0.39 seconds return value = 1
             agg_simple_report() 16.55 seconds return value = 990099010
                mu_sel_100_seq() 0.50 seconds return value = 0
               mu_sel_100_rand() 0.17 seconds return value = 0
          mu_mod_100_seq_abort() 0.47 seconds return value = 0
               mu_mod_100_rand() 0.26 seconds return value = 0
              mu_unmod_100_seq() 0.13 seconds return value = 0
             mu_unmod_100_rand() 0.14 seconds return value = 0
crossSectionTests(Mixed OLTP) 18.64
           mu_checkmod_100_seq() 2.39 seconds return value = 100
          mu_checkmod_100_rand() 1.14 seconds return value = 100
 
"Multi-User Test" 2435.89 seconds (0:40:35.89)
 
 
 
 
-----Mensagem original-----
De: Brickley Jeff-RA9607 [mailto:Jeff.Brickley@motorola.com]
Enviada em: segunda-feira, 16 de setembro de 2002 17:01
Para: 'Elielson Fontanezi'
Assunto: RE: [ADMIN] benchmark

There is a great benchmarking suite for Postgresql.  It is called Open Source Database Benchmar.
You can find it here:
 
Jeff
-----Original Message-----
From: Elielson Fontanezi [mailto:ElielsonF@prodam.sp.gov.br]
Sent: Monday, September 16, 2002 2:16 PM
To: pgsql-admin
Subject: [ADMIN] benchmark

Hi everybody!
 
    I am interested to do a benchmark against PostgreSQL 7.2 on Linux RH 7.2.
    I would like to know from you, good dba´s, where can I start from.
    Where can I found a good benchmark? and Who of you have just did that.
   
    Thanks.

..............................................
A Question...
Since before your sun burned hot in space
and before your race was born,
I have awaited a question.

Elielson Fontanezi
DBA Technical Support - PRODAM
Parque do Ibirapuera s/n - SP - BRAZIL
+55 11 5080 9493